Donald Trump has blamed bad legal advice for losing a civil sexual assault trial brought by E Jean Carroll earlier this year.

Mr Trump was ordered to pay the former Elle relationship columnist $5m after he was found liable for sexually assaulting her in the mid-1990s and then defaming her after she went public ...

“I was asked by my lawyer not to attend—'It was beneath me, and they have no case.' That was not good advice,” he ranted on Truth Social ...
